Friendly – Double Weekend Victory Over Staines Town & AFC Wimbledon

|

It was a busy weekend for Queens Park Rangers with pre-season friendly fixtures set for both Friday and Saturday.

Friday saw us head to Staines Town where a more youthful QPR side picked up a 7-0 nil victory on the evening.

Giles Phillips, David Wheeler (2), Aramide Oteh, Bright Osayi-Samuel, Idrissa Sylla and Osman Kakay all found themselves on the scoresheet in the comfortable win at Wheatsheaf Park as we continued to build our fitness against the non-league hosts.

Saturday’s outing obviously saw a completely different starting XI from the one that played on Friday night as we faced AFC Wimbledon, but QPR still managed to take a 1-0 victory as Luke Freeman scored a last-minute winner at the death of the game.
